Alan G. Lebowitz is one of the Firm’s founding partners. His practice areas include customs law, intellectual property, administrative enforcement proceedings, export sanctions, trade legislation, product licensing and admissibility and international trade regulations. He has represented clients before US Customs and Border Protection and other government agencies with responsibility over import and export transactions, e.g., the Food and Drug Administration, Bureau of Industry and Security, the Federal Maritime Commission, etc. for over 30 years. Mr. Lebowitz counsels companies on a regular basis with regard to duty minimization and internal compliance programs and has assisted both private and public companies with respect to government and internal audits and investigations.
